Research Assistant, Neuroscience (LKCMedicine) page is loaded## Research Assistant, Neuroscience (LKCMedicine)locations: NTU Novena Campus, Singaporetime type: Full timeposted on: Posted Todayjob requisition id: R The Lee Kong Chian School of Medicine (LKCMedicine) trains doctors who put patients at the centre of their exemplary care. The School, which offers both undergraduate and graduate programmes, is named after local philanthropist Tan Sri Dato Lee Kong Chian. Established in 2010 by Nanyang Technological University, Singapore, in partnership with Imperial College London, LKCMedicine aims to be a model for innovative medical education and a centre for transformative research. The School's primary clinical partner is the National Healthcare Group, a leader in public healthcare recognised for the quality of its medical expertise, facilities and teaching. The School is transitioning to an NTU medical school ahead of the 2028 successful conclusion of the NTU-Imperial partnership to set up a Joint Medical School. In August 2024, we welcomed our first intake of the NTU MBBS programme, that has been recently enhanced to include themes like precision medicine and Artificial Intelligence (AI) in healthcare, with an expanded scope in the medical humanities. Graduates from the five-year undergraduate medical degree programme will have a strong understanding of the scientific basis of medicine, with an emphasis on technology, data science and the humanities.The Neurobiology of Aging and Disease Laboratory at LKCMedicine explores how mitochondria—the powerhouses of our cells—shape brain function throughout life. From early development to aging and neurodegeneration, our research seeks to understand how mitochondrial metabolism influences brain health and resilience, paving the way for new biomarkers and mitochondria-targeted therapies for neurological and psychiatric diseases.We are seeking a **Research Assistant** under Assoc Prof Anna Barron to support ongoing projects in the laboratory by designing, executing, and analyzing experiments that advance understanding of how brain immune cells differentiate and functionally specialize, using in vivo microscopy, omics and bioinformatic approaches.
